LMSW Social Worker

Location: Dodge City, KS with required travel to surrounding counties

$5,000 Hiring BONUS

Arrowhead West, Inc. is seeking a highly motivated individual to support infants/toddlers and their families in both home and community-based settings. This fulltime position has a flexible work schedule.

Responsibilities:

  • Development and Implementation of individualized serviced for children and their families enrolled in Infant Toddler Services (ITS)
  • Provides developmental supports for eligible children from birth to age 3 in the family’s natural environment and daily routines by using a primary coaching model
  • Serves as a Family Service Coordinator (FSC) for assigned families
  • As part of a multi-disciplinary team, assists families in identifying available services needed and referral process
  • Conducts developmental, hearing, vision, and nutrition screenings for infants/toddlers
  • Conducts evaluations and ongoing assessment in all areas of development for children enrolled in ITS
  • Maintains case files and serves on case record review committee

Requirements:

  • Master’s of Social Work (MSW) from an accredited program
  • Licensed Master Social Work (LMSW) in the state of Kansas
  • Knowledge of early childhood development and delays
  • One year Early Childhood Education Experience Preferred
  • Valid Driver’s License

Salary is determined by the Special Education Cooperative’s salary schedule and will vary with education and experience
